Roll through Tiat on Tuesday for a lecture from Morry Kolman ahead of the opening of his installation “First Light” at the San Francisco Exploratorium!
Morry Kolman (@WTTDOTM) is a multimedia artist coming to Tiat to debut a new talk about “antidatasets” and the art that can come from the byproducts, forgotten remnants, and blind spots (intentional or not) of data creation and capture. Tracing the concept through artistic interventions over the past century as well as Kolman’s own work with datasets like MNIST, star catalogs, and traffic camera listings, it will flesh out the concept of antidata and explore ways to deploy it in a practice. The talk will be followed by an informal Q&A and discussion, attendees are welcome to come with their own datasets or projects to show and workshop together!
